Transaction 1ffa3460268790a6a59fa18f093cf70507df97959d56d6677562d1f971071162
1 Input
1 Output
-
1ffa3460268790a6a59fa18f093cf70507df97959d56d6677562d1f971071162:0
- value
- 11331
- script pubkey
- OP_0 OP_PUSHBYTES_32 04b9a5b23cf0ef494a4d70ce1918063478211a117241719ad964301dfeb676ad
- address
- bc1qqju6tv3u7rh5jjjdwr8pjxqxx3uzzxs3wfqhrxkevscpml4kw6kskgk33l